Yep, I know PLENTY of people that have landed indie movie placements. For the price this movie is paying per sync ($150) the only thing they're likely to get the rights to are songs by people like us. If you think someone huge is willing to allow their music to be used in an indie film for a measly $150, you're nuts 😜

Like Casey already said, it's the BIG sync fees - think mid 5 figures, to 6 figures (yes, they're out there) - where all of a sudden you might find yourself in competition with the likes of Bruno Mars, Ariana Grande, and Lil Nas X. But even still, I know people that have landed those too, and they are not "well connected" musicians.
